摘要
The compound Dy2Si2O7 exists in two polymorphs, the low temperature triclinic phase (type B) and a high temperature orthorhombic phase (type E). The dc and ac electrical conductivities of E-Dy2Si2O7 are measured in the temperature range 290-510 K and frequency range 1 kHz to 1 MHz. The dc electrical transport data are analyzed according to Mott's variable-range hopping model. The disorder parameter (T-o) and density of states at fermi level are obtained. The ac conductivity sigma(ac) (omega) is obtained through the dielectric parameters. The ac conductivity can be expressed as sigma(ac) (omega) =B omega(s), where s is slope and it decreases with increase in temperature. The conduction mechanism in the compound is discussed in low and high temperature regions in the light of theoretical models.
